From the Back Cover

Site Stats on Steroids

Is your Web site serving its purpose? To find out, you need to analyze factors related to what the site is supposed to do. Site statistics give you raw numbers, but Web analytics are like site stats on steroids. Analytics crunch those raw numbers into meaningful metrics—information you can use.

If you read our first book on Google Analytics, you already know what this tool can do and why that matters. (If you didn′t, don′t worry; there′s an overview here, too.) This edition shows you what′s new in version 2.0, helping you uncover specific details and use them like never before.

  • Master basic analytics and Web statistics concepts
  • Set up Google Analytics 2.0, choose the filters you need, and explore goals and goal–setting

  • Learn about new features that enhance analysis, including cross–segment reporting and drilldown content

  • Take control of Google Analytics with customizable dashboards and date ranges

  • Examine every aspect of the available reports, including visitors, traffic sources, content, and goals

  • Discover the specific reports suited for e–commerce sites and how to use them

  • Maximize the integration of Google Analytics with Google AdWords

  • Boost your use of Regular Expressions, write your own filters, and quantify your goals

Promise a lot but... 30 Sep 2007
Format:Paperback
I had pretty high expectations for this book after reading the synopsis on Amazon. It promises a lot, however it reads more like a user manual to Google analytics rather than delivering useful insight. Parts of it is very heavy to read and the language is very boring and manual like. Did not feel it brought much new knowledge and tips to the table.

I never normally write reviews but I found this book very poor and felt compelled to warn others. I was hoping for inspiring, practical examples, tips and ideas of ways to use Google Analytics in order to analyse and improve the performance of my websites but there really wasn't anything in the book that isn't already available in a better and more readable form on the Google Analytics online help. The book really is nothing more than a dry, non practical manual.
